]> git.ipfire.org Git - thirdparty/kernel/linux.git/commit
crypto: qce - use memcpy_and_pad in qce_aead_setkey
authorThorsten Blum <thorsten.blum@linux.dev>
Sat, 21 Mar 2026 13:14:39 +0000 (14:14 +0100)
committerHerbert Xu <herbert@gondor.apana.org.au>
Fri, 27 Mar 2026 09:52:44 +0000 (18:52 +0900)
commitbe0240f65705b0b125de60d4fc952c013ef74e26
treeb0269df862acc1c6f1476bcadc8bcbd765a5f7b1
parentfdacdc8cf897703a5a3e8b521448befbb6620034
crypto: qce - use memcpy_and_pad in qce_aead_setkey

Replace memset() followed by memcpy() with memcpy_and_pad() to simplify
the code and to write to ->auth_key only once.

Signed-off-by: Thorsten Blum <thorsten.blum@linux.dev>
Reviewed-by: Konrad Dybcio <konrad.dybcio@oss.qualcomm.com>
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au>
drivers/crypto/qce/aead.c